‘I Am Number Four’

This alien-goes-to-high-school movie with young Alex Pettyfer tries for a “Twilight”-like mix of teen angst and otherworldly effects.

I Am Number Four follows the Twilight series’ playbook in casting a high school outsider as an otherworldly character. In this case, he’s an alien from outer space who changes schools the way normal kids change T-shirts because other aliens are out to destroy him. The movie is a mixed bag, with many of the elements fun and intriguing. But since this is also a Michael Bay-produced movie, CG monsters and cartoon bad guys gum up a third act that cries out for a more sophisticated climax rather than another tedious battle royal taking place almost entirely in the digital realm.
